Hourly average concentrations of multiple pollutants measured by a network of stations on the Island of Montreal. Data is transmitted by telemetry and varies between stations of the Air Quality Monitoring Network (RSQA). The dataset is provided by the Government and Municipalities of Québec and was last updated on April 17, 2026.
